{{DISPLAYTITLE:Java Edition Classic 0.24_SURVIVAL_TEST}} {{for|developmental versions of 0.24|{{PAGENAME}}/Development}} {{Lost version|commonfake=1}} {{Infobox version |title=0.24_SURVIVAL_TEST |image=Classic 0.24_SURVIVAL_TEST.png |edition=java |prefix=Classic |date=September 1, 2009 |clientdl=Client not archived |serverdl=No corresponding server |prevparent=0.0.23a |prev=0.0.23a_01 |next=0.24_SURVIVAL_TEST_01 |nextparent=0.25 SURVIVAL TEST }} '''0.24_SURVIVAL_TEST'''{{ytl|wH0AxeY_r2Y|Minecraft Survival Mode - Reaper Creeper|Telkir|September 1, 2009}} is a version of [[Java Edition Classic]] and the first version of [[Survival Test]], released on September 1, 2009,[[WordOfNotch:177210159|"Survival Mode Test Released"]] – [[The Word of Notch]] at 16:54 UTC.[[#logs|IRC logs]]: "''A11:54:53 <08Notch> http://www.minecraft.net/survivaltest/''" (16:54:53 UTC) == Additions == === Entities === ; [[File:Sign Entity.png|x32px]] [[Sign]]s{{ytl|QAARP2qdtww|Minecraft Survival development update|Internet Video Archive}} * Added as an [[entity]]. * Can be spawned by pressing {{Key|B}}. * Cannot be edited. * Always says: "This is a test of the signs. Each line can be 15 chars!". === Items === ; [[File:Arrow JE1.png|x32px]] [[Arrow]]s * Can be shot by pressing {{Key|Tab}}. ** Take 7 shots to kill [[mob]]s. Deal {{hp|3}} damage. === Mobs === ; [[File:Creeper JE1.png|x32px]] [[Creeper]]s * Are a lot darker than current. ** Return to normal when hit. * [[Explode]] on death. * Deal {{hp|2}} to {{hp|6}} damage upon hit and up to {{hp|12}} damage upon death in its explosion.{{verify|type=untestable}} * They make melee attacks instead of blowing up near the [[player]]. ; [[File:Pig JE1.png|x32px]] [[Pig]]s * The first [[passive mob]] to be added into the game. ; [[File:Skeleton JE1.png|x32px]] [[Skeleton]]s * Deal {{hp|1}} to {{hp|6}} damage. ; [[File:Zombie JE1.png|x32px]] [[Zombie]]s * Deal {{hp|1}} to {{hp|7}} damage. === Gameplay === ; [[Survival]] mode ; Score * Score can only be seen after death. * Killing [[zombie]]s give 100 points. * Killing [[skeleton]]s give 100 points. * Killing [[creeper]]s give 250 points. * Killing [[pig]]s give 10 points. ; [[Armor]] * Visual feature only, provides no protection. * Can only be worn as a [[helmet]] or [[chestplate]] by zombies and skeletons. ; [[Particles]] * Re-added sapling particles, although they are now darker than before.{{verify|type=untestable}} ; [[Drops]] * Blocks and mobs are now able to drop items: ** Most blocks drop themselves, with exceptions: ** [[Leaves]] drop saplings ({{frac|1|10}} chance). ** [[Grass block]] drops [[dirt]]. ** [[Log]]s drop 3-5 planks. === General === ; [[Options]] menu * Bobbing and the "View Bobbing" option added. * 3D anaglyph added. * Level size options under "Generate New Level" are now closer together. == Changes == === Mobs === ; General * [[Mob]]s and [[player]]s jump back and flash white when taking damage and have a dying animation. * Enemies fall over when killed. ; [[Human]] * Changed skin from [[File:Steve Revision 1.png|x32px]] to [[File:Steve_JE2.png|x32px]], adding second layer of hair. * Can no longer be spawned by pressing {{key|G}}. === Gameplay === ; [[Controls]] * Right-click to build and left-click to [[mining|mine]]. * The [[player]] can auto-jump again. * Player reach reduced by 1 block. ; Block outline * White block selection box removed. ** As a result of this, [[sapling]]s and [[flower]]s no longer disappear if selected in darkness. === Items === ; [[Mushroom]]s * Brown mushrooms heal {{hp|5}} when eaten. * Red mushroom deplete {{hp|3}} when eaten. * Mushrooms no longer decay in darkness. ; [[Sapling]] * Now grows into a tree if there is enough space and it is placed on grass. === World generation === ; General * New level generator. ** More cliffs. ** Longer and narrower [[caves]]. *** The deeper down in the world, the bigger the caves are. ** A layer of lava now generates above the bedrock layer.[[#logs|IRC logs]]: "''P1:23:30 yeah, guys, the bottom is all lava''" === General === ; Performance * Faster rendering. == Removed == * [[Creative]] mode. * Liquid raising, although [[sand]] and [[gravel]] still fall through liquids. == Bugs == * If a creeper blows up a [[liquid]], the liquid drops itself.[[#logs|IRC logs]]: "''A11:57:36 creeper took out loads of water and it dropped water blocks i can place to raise water level''" * Cracking animation only shows on one side of a block.[[#logs|IRC logs]]: "''A11:59:28 Notch: Cracks are only drawning on one face. :(''" * Skeletons can enter 1-block high holes.{{verify|type=untestable}} * Minecraft crashed upon loading for some users.[[#logs|IRC logs]]: "''P12:00:12 it says the game broke :\''" * OpenGL invalid value bug.[[#logs|IRC logs]]: "''P12:02:40 OpenGL Exception: invalid value 1281''" * Arrows do not deal damage after flying for more than 1 second. * Middle-clicking a block (pick-block) adds it into the player's [[inventory]] even when they do not yet have that block.[[#logs|IRC logs]]: "''P12:47:58 if you middle mouse click on a block, you'll get it added to your inventory'' [...] ''P12:52:31 I had 42 soil chunks, Middle clicked a mushroom and now I have 42 red mushrooms, Wooooo''" ** Only works on blocks that could previously be copied.[[#logs|IRC logs]]: "''P12:53:08 You can't clone ore'' [...] ''P12:53:47 Well notch, not really a problem with survivor, but when you middle click an admin block, nothing happenes''" ** Doing so replaces the block type of whatever you are holding, but not its amount. * Placing a block at the build limit consumes the block, destroying it without placing anything. * Looking at glass no longer makes glass textures directly behind it disappear.{{verify|type=untestable}} * Walking on the very edge of a block causes the amount of sounds required to play to build up. Once the player stands on a block, those sounds play every 0.125 seconds. == Gallery == Classic 0.24 SURVIVAL TEST Screenshot 1.jpg|The world flooded with lava by a player.
